Hymenoptera venom (HV) is injected into the skin during a sting by such as bees or wasps. Some components of HV are potential allergens and can cause large local and/or systemic allergic reactions (SAR) in sensitized individuals. During their lifetime, ~ 3% general population will develop SAR following sting. This guideline presents diagnostic therapeutic approach to stings. Symptomatic therapy usually required after severe reaction, but specific diagnosis allergen immunotherapy (AIT) with...
